Mirror Adjustment

Exterior
Controls for the outside power mirrors are on the driver door.
To adjust each mirrors:
1. Press (A) or (B) to select the driver or passenger side mirror.
2. Press the arrows on the control pad to move the mirror up, down, right, or left.
3. Adjust each mirror so that a little of the vehicle and the area behind it can be seen.
4. Press (A) or (B) again to deselect the mirror.

Interior
The vehicle has an automatic dimming inside rearview mirror.
Automatic dimming reduces the glare of headlamps from behind you.
